// RemoveSpec removes a Spec with the given name from the highest
// priority Spec directory. This function can be used to remove a
// Spec previously written by WriteSpec(). If the file exists and
// its removal fails RemoveSpec returns an error.
func (c *Cache) RemoveSpec(name string) error {
var (
specDir string
path string
err error
)

specDir, _ = c.highestPrioritySpecDir()
if specDir == "" {
return errors.New("no Spec directories to remove from")
}

path = filepath.Join(specDir, name)
if ext := filepath.Ext(path); ext != ".json" && ext != ".yaml" {
path += defaultSpecExt
}

err = os.Remove(path)
if err != nil && stderr.Is(err, fs.ErrNotExist) {
err = nil
}

return err
}
